What you'll be doing
As a Moulding Setter Operator, you'll help ensure moulding machines and automation run efficiently, while supporting safe, smooth and consistent production.
Duties will include:
* Setting and operating injection moulding machines and associated equipment
* Loading and unloading mould tools safely and efficiently
* Troubleshooting machine or process issues in a timely and logical way
* Keeping machines and automation running to the required standard
* Carrying out first-off and last-off checks
* Inspecting parts and ensuring sampling is completed in line with quality requirements
* Checking that the correct materials are being used
* Completing paperwork and production documentation accurately and on time
* Supporting smooth shift-to-shift handovers
* Carrying out weekly machinery safety checks
* Maintaining good housekeeping and working to 5S standards
* Following SOPs, work instructions and health and safety procedures
